So I built my PC without an anti-static wristband around 2 years ago. About 6 months into using the PC my computer would crash after using Google Chrome for a few hours. Here's a screenshot of the kinds of error messages I would get: https://ibb.co/4SRTWWM

I would have to always restart the PC when this happens. I'm just wondering if it's possible I could have damaged the RAM when building the PC even though the PC worked perfectly for 6 months after I built it? If I genuinely damaged any of the components with static electricity wouldn't the PC just not turn on at all?

Run memtest and check your ram.

That utorrent error might be because of too much completed downloads.
Somewhere ~ 15000 completed downloads, you may start getting this error.
(depends on amount of ram in system and utorrent version)

Update chrome to latest version.
